The Role
We’re looking for an Solutions Engineer to be the technical and product bridge between our customers, sales, and product teams.
In this role, you’ll join discovery calls and demo sessions with prospective customers, uncover their real business needs, and translate them into actionable insights for our product and engineering teams. You’ll ensure every new customer has a smooth, value-driven onboarding experience that sets the stage for long-term success.
This role is ideal if you’re passionate about both technology and customer success — someone who loves solving complex business problems, shaping product direction, and helping enterprises get the most out of innovative AI-powered financial tools.
What You’ll Do
Participate in discovery & demo calls: Collaborate with Sales to understand prospects’ workflows, pain points, and requirements during early-stage conversations.
Uncover customer needs: Ask the right questions, document requirements, and translate business language into clear product insights.
Design onboarding pathways: Help configure initial setups, integrations, and workflows that show customers how Metaprise solves their real problems.
Act as the voice of the customer: Provide structured feedback and feature requests to the Product team, helping guide roadmap priorities.
Bridge Sales & Product: Ensure handoffs are seamless — Sales closes the deal, and Product gets clear requirements for implementation.
Support successful adoption: Work closely with early customers to validate use cases, optimize workflows, and showcase measurable ROI.
What We’re Looking For
2–5 years of experience in solution engineering, onboarding, customer success engineering, or pre-sales — ideally in B2B SaaS, FinTech, or automation software.
Strong communication skills — you can talk to CFOs about business goals and to engineers about APIs and integrations.
Ability to capture complex customer requirements and translate them into product specs.
Hands-on with demos and technical onboarding — you’re comfortable configuring tools, setting up integrations, or running test workflows.
Proficiency with CRM (HubSpot/Salesforce) and SaaS tools; familiarity with ERPs, AR/AP, or financial automation is a plus.
Analytical and structured thinker — you know how to connect customer needs with product capabilities.
Startup mindset — proactive, adaptable, and excited to work across functions in a fast-moving environment.

What you need to know about the NYC Tech Scene
As the undisputed financial capital of the world, New York City is an epicenter of startup funding activity. The city has a thriving fintech scene and is a major player in verticals ranging from AI to biotech, cybersecurity and digital media. It also has universities like NYU, Columbia and Cornell Tech attracting students and researchers from across the globe, providing the ecosystem with a constant influx of world-class talent. And its East Coast location and three international airports make it a perfect spot for European companies establishing a foothold in the United States.
Key Facts About NYC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 549,200; 6%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Capgemini, Bloomberg, IBM, Spotify
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, Fintech
- Funding Landscape: $25.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Greycroft, Thrive Capital, Union Square Ventures, FirstMark Capital, Tiger Global Management, Tribeca Venture Partners, Insight Partners, Two Sigma Ventures
- Research Centers and Universities: Columbia University, New York University, Fordham University, CUNY, AI Now Institute, Flatiron Institute, C.N. Yang Institute for Theoretical Physics, NASA Space Radiation Laboratory
